Knights and Ladies! On Oct. 2, in the presence of His Eminence Cardinal Roger Mahony, KGCHS, Grand Prior and His Eminence Cardinal John Foley, Grand Master, the Equestrian Order of the Holy Sepulchre promoted 59 knights and ladies to the rank of Knight/Lady Commander, Knight/Lady Grand Officer and Knight/Lady Grand Cross in the Order at the Western USA Lieutenancy’s Annual Meeting in Los Angeles. Promotees from the Diocese of Salt Lake City are Sir Lawrence Cochran and Lady Diane Cochran.

Order at the Western Lieutenancy! On Oct. 3, the Equestrian Order of the Holy Sepulchre invested 96 knights and ladies with membership in the Order at the Western Lieutenancy’s Annual Meeting in Los Angeles. They represent the largest investiture class in 10 years. Investees from the Diocese of Salt Lake City are Rev. Sir Patrick Elliott, Lady Diane Kawamura, Sir Melvin Leibsla, and Lady Barbara Leibsla.

The 900 year-old Equestrian Order of the Holy Sepulchre of Jerusalem is an association of the Christian faithful, entrusted with a special mission from the Holy Father to sustain and aid the charitable, cultural, social works and Christian communities of the Holy Land, particularly those of and in the Latin Patriarchate of Jerusalem with which the Order maintains traditional ties. It is governed by the ordinary regulations of Canon Law, the dispositions of the Church, and the rules of its own Constitution all of which aim to strengthen among its members the practice of Christian life.

The Western USA Lieutenancy of the Equestrian Order comprises the four (arch) dioceses of Southern California and the dioceses of Salt Lake City, Phoenix, Tucson, Las Vegas and Honolulu.
